    The Story Behind Lorielle

    Lorielle is a modern name with a somewhat uncertain direct etymology, often considered a diminutive or elaboration of names like Lora, Laura, or Lorraine. Laura is derived from the Latin 'laurus', meaning 'laurel tree', a symbol of victory and honor in ancient Rome. Lorraine is a French regional name, referring to the historical region of Lorraine in France. The '-ielle' suffix is a French diminutive, adding a feminine and often elegant touch, similar to names like Gabrielle or Danielle.

    The name likely emerged in the 20th century as parents sought unique yet familiar-sounding names. It combines the classic roots of Laura/Lora with a more elaborate, lyrical sound, giving it a distinctive yet accessible feel. Its usage is relatively uncommon, suggesting it is often chosen for its aesthetic appeal and perceived elegance rather than deep historical roots.
